About Kelsey
Kelsey Moore studied at Kansas State University before earning her law degree at Washburn University School of Law. She moved from undergraduate study into legal training in the same state she now practices. Her academic background combined a regional undergraduate experience with a law school that has ties to Kansas courts and practice.
After law school, Moore entered private practice. She joined Larson & Brown, P.A. as an associate lawyer. In that role she has worked on matters that arise under Kansas law and in Kansas courts. Her responsibilities at the firm have included client counseling, drafting pleadings and motions, and participating in court appearances and settlement discussions.
